Arkansas Statutes
§ 17-42-307 — Expiration and renewal
Arkansas·Title 17
(a)Every license shall expire on a date established by the Arkansas Real Estate Commission.
(b)(1) A broker or salesperson shall complete annually:
(A)Not less than six (6) or more than seven (7) classroom hours of continuing education required by the commission with at least one (1) classroom hour focusing on personal safety precautions for real estate agents;
(B)The distance education equivalent of subdivision (b)(1)(A) of this section required by the commission; or (C) A course that the commission has determined to demonstrate mastery of an acceptable real estate subject.
(2)A licensee who satisfies subdivision (b)(1) of this section completes the continuing education requirements for the licensing year.

Legislative History
Amended by Act 2017, No. 496,§ 2, eff. 8/1/2017. Amended by Act 2017, No. 496,§ 1, eff. 8/1/2017. Amended by Act 2015, No. 390,§ 1, eff. 7/22/2015. Amended by Act 2013, No. 281,§ 2, eff. 8/16/2013. Acts 1993, No. 690, § 13; 2001, No. 748, § 2; 2007, No. 263, § 6.
